Transaction 3c8a6b104b545320dfea90d1e78929dd33623defb9266d9a00e9ae2e81a3c41e
1 Input
1 Output
-
3c8a6b104b545320dfea90d1e78929dd33623defb9266d9a00e9ae2e81a3c41e:0
- value
- 106302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f524ee42578088447cc3b1624c4ba9359d2bc43b OP_EQUAL
- address
- 3Q3DiXpcrAC8yWA6qcdRQreMnW5q4yDquG